HIIT Training: Benefits, Workout Plan & Fat Loss Guide

 

HIIT (High-Intensity Interval Training) is one of the most effective workout methods for fat loss, endurance, and overall fitness. It involves short bursts of intense exercise followed by brief rest periods.

This makes HIIT perfect for people who want maximum results in minimum time.

What is HIIT Training?

HIIT alternates between:

  • High-intensity exercise (20–40 seconds)

  • Short rest or low-intensity activity (10–20 seconds)

 Example: 30 seconds sprint + 15 seconds rest

Benefits of HIIT Training

1. Fast Fat Loss

HIIT burns a high number of calories in a short time and boosts metabolism even after the workout.

2. Saves Time

You can complete a HIIT workout in 15–30 minutes.

3. Improves Cardiovascular Fitness

Enhances heart health and endurance.

4. No Equipment Needed

Most HIIT workouts can be done at home.

Beginner HIIT Workout Plan

Duration: 20 minutes

Perform each exercise for 30 seconds, rest for 15 seconds:

  • Jump Squats

  • Push-ups

  • High Knees

  • Mountain Climbers

  • Burpees

 Complete 3–4 rounds

Weekly HIIT Schedule

  • 3–4 times per week

  • Alternate with strength training

  • Include rest days


Tips for Best Results

  • Warm up before starting

  • Maintain proper form

  • Start slow and increase intensity gradually

  • Stay hydrated

Common Mistakes

  • Doing HIIT every day (can cause fatigue)

  • Ignoring recovery

  • Poor exercise form

  • Skipping warm-up


Who Should Do HIIT?

HIIT is suitable for:

  • Beginners (with modifications)

  • People aiming for fat loss

  • Busy individuals

 Avoid if you have serious health issues without consulting a doctor
